Lidal
Lidal is a hamlet in Sogndal, Western Norway. Lidal is situated nearby to the hamlet Jordal, as well as near the locality Vårstølen.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Fjærland
Photo: Aqwis,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Fjærland is a tiny town at the end of the Fjærlandsfjord, an arm of the Sognefjord. In Sogn og Fjordane county. It is a particularly enjoyable gateway to the Jostedalsbreen National Park, and is close to two glacial tongues.
